Description
NASA/GSFC has a requirement for services to upgrade/enhance the performance ofexisting COMSOL Multiphysics computation design tool to simulate and design microwavecomponents and heating effects caused by mocrowave energy on their performances. the HeatTransfer Module that runs on the COMSOL MultiPhysics platform will allow the study ofmicrowave heating effects and deformation due to heating in microwave components andtheir effects on radiation performance. The Microwave Instrument technology Branch has alicense to use COMSOL's basic platform tool to perform multiphysics engineeringsimulations at various RF frequencies.Also, there are no other vendors that provideonly the heat transfer module that will run on the COMSOL platform.NASA/GSFC intends to purchase the items from Intelligent Automation, Inc. only.Authority is FAR 13.106B(1) Only one source reasonably available.This procurement will be processed using FAR Part 13 Simplified Acquisition Procedures.The Government intends to acquire a commercial item using FAR Part 12.This synopsis shall not be construed as a commitment by the Government, nor will theGovernment pay for the information solicited.Interested organizations may submit their capabilities and qualifications to perform theeffort in writing to the identified point of contact not later than 4:30 p.m. local timeon August 13, 2010.
